Key Pitching Matchup Factors
Beyond the individual performances of the starting pitchers, there are several other factors that could influence the pitching matchup. The umpire's strike zone can play a significant role, as can the weather conditions. A tight strike zone could benefit the hitters, while a generous strike zone could favor the pitchers. The wind conditions can also affect the flight of the ball, potentially leading to more home runs or extra-base hits. The catcher's ability to call the game and frame pitches can also have a subtle but significant impact on the outcome.

The ballpark dimensions can also play a significant role in the offensive outcome. A smaller ballpark might favor the power hitters, while a larger ballpark might be more conducive to doubles and triples.
The weather conditions can also affect the offensive output. A strong wind blowing out can lead to more home runs, while a wind blowing in can suppress the offense.
